有没有办法在Teradata中使用一个命令删除所有易失性表?

时间:2016-01-22 15:01:00

标签: sql teradata

我一直在寻找是否有一种快捷方式可以使用一个命令删除所有或至少多个易失性表而无需退出数据库。

这对于我测试时非常方便&调整脚本,因为我经常会发现需要在脚本中的多个步骤中修复易失性表中的问题。目前,这要求我一个接一个地丢弃每张桌子,这很麻烦。

谢谢!

2 个答案:

答案 0 :(得分:3)

我通常做一个HELP VOLATILE TABLE然后将输出粘贴到excel&连接DROP TABLE然后表名,然后;并将其粘贴回teradata。保存必须全部输入,或断开连接并重新输入密码....

答案 1 :(得分:0)

更好,更快的方法:与Teradata断开连接并重新连接...